Now, lets talk about the new additions, the softbox, very self explanatory, it made out of foam and the power behind it is one of those LED lights you see over on the right.
Now if you've seen the canon and Nikon Twin Flash units for macro this is the same idea, Although a 25 spindle cd holder some sew on velcro that I've glued and stapled on and some cuts and tape a twin flash does not make. This is definetaly going to be replaced someday when I come up with a better system, it doesn't work well because a it doesn't fit the lens well, and of course, b, you can't really control the light. You're holding the assembly on the camera, and the camera, can't really adjust the lights.
